Cal. Water Code § 73510
WHOLESALE REGIONAL WATER SYSTEM SECURITY AND RELIABILITY ACT

Notwithstanding Section 116500 of the Health and Safety Code, the State Water Resources Control Board shall ensure that the bay area regional water system is operated in compliance with the California Safe Drinking Water Act (Chapter 4 (commencing with Section 116270) of Part 12 of Division 104 of the Health and Safety Code) and the guidelines established by the United States Environmental Protection Agency for the purposes of administering the comparable provisions of the federal Safe Drinking Water Act (42 U.S.C. Sec. 300f et seq.).
